BYU ready to join a P5 Conference, but not play on Sunday.


The take away is that BYU is not interested in being independent any longer. They can see that the path to a Championship basically is blocked as an independent.

I think their best option is going to be as a football only somewhere. The Big XII should consider that. The ACC has all kinds of events on Sunday, and I imagine all other P5 conferences to as well. Football is hardly ever on Sunday, so that could be accommodated by the Big XII or PAC12 as a football only member.
